Zombie Apocalypse: Reborn With A Farming Space

Chapter 22: Choosing A Car

Looking up at the man with a pale face, Mo Binxue saw an average-looking man watching her with concern. Lowering her gaze, she replied weakly, "I-I'm fine. Thank you for saving me."

Seeing her pale face, the man felt a pang of sympathy and said, "Stay close to me."

Mo Binxue nodded and lightly tugged at the hem of his clothes while saying, "Thank you."

Feeling her grip, the man smiled and fought even more fiercely, as if fueled by adrenaline.

For Mo Binxue, it was natural for him to protect her. After all, she was the school beauty, and many liked her—including this man. So when he offered his protection, she accepted it without hesitation.

Not far from her, Jiao Lizhi smirked mockingly as she watched her take the man's protection for granted. Now that she saw everything clearly, she realized how foolish she had been in her previous life.

Roar!!

Hearing the roar of zombies from the side, she took a step back to dodge the zombie's sharp claws and raised her boning knife. With a swift horizontal swing, the zombie's head fell to the ground.

With so many people killing zombies, she had plenty of leisure time. She looked at the surrounding zombies' corpses and sighed. These were just normal zombies—there was no need to waste time checking their brains for crystal cores.

To conserve her energy, she avoided unnecessary fights when possible. In the past ten minutes, she had only killed one zombie, while Li Yang and Pei Yijun had taken down the most.

Once they finished clearing the area, they ran toward the parking lot. Seeing their direction, Jiao Lizhi's mind became active.

After the apocalypse, no one knew whether the owners of these cars were still alive. So, if she picked one, it shouldn't be a problem, right?

Reaching a conclusion, she caught up with Pei Yijun and asked, "Senior, are you getting your car?"

Pei Yijun glanced at her and said, "If you have a car, you can drive your own."

"Okay," Jiao Lizhi nodded.

When they arrived at the parking lot, Pei Yijun went to retrieve his car while Jiao Lizhi ran in another direction. Although the lot wasn't packed, there were a lot of vehicles and the available vehicles were high quality.

Most students and staff at Lin'an University came from wealthy backgrounds, and their cars reflected that—expensive, great design, and built for performance.

She quickly scanned the lot and spotted a Sport Utility Truck parked under a tree. While similar to an SUV, it had a truck bed, a roof rack, and additional storage compartments, making it ideal for carrying large loads.

As she approached, she noticed that the engine, wheels, and body had been modified, making it much sturdier than the default design.

Satisfied with her choice, she pulled two hairpins from her pocket and began fiddling with the lock. Within moments, she heard a soft click as the door unlocked.

Climbing inside, she immediately searched for the keys. If possible, she didn't want to damage the interior.

After a few minutes, she found a backup key tucked behind the sun visor. Closing the door, she started the engine.

Just as she fastened her seatbelt, a modified Jeep and an SUV sped past her. Stepping on the gas, she followed them.

Having survived the apocalypse for years, she had picked up several useful skills. Picking up cars was one of the skills she learned.

Trailing behind Pei Yijun and his team, Jiao Lizhi watched as they crushed the zombies in their path. Rotting flesh and black blood splattered across their cars every time their cars drove past the zombies.

Shaking her head, she muttered while clicking her tongue, "What a heavy taste."

With them clearing the way, she didn't have to dirty her own car. Since the nearest supermarket was still a few kilometers away, she decided to test something.

Taking out an empty gallon bottle from her space, she put the bottle on the side and put two fingers into the bottle's mouth while driving with the other.

A moment later, water trickled from her fingertips into the bottle. At first, it was the size of a pinky finger, but as she concentrated more energy into the tips of her fingers, the flow increased.

Glancing at the bottle, she saw the water level rise quickly. In less than five minutes, it was full. After storing it in her space, she checked her energy and found she had used less than 1%.

Based on this, she made a rough calculation and was surprised—she could produce at least 200 gallons of water before depleting her energy.

Realizing this, she frowned. It wasn't that she was unhappy about her energy capacity, but to level up her ability, she needed to use up all her energy and recover repeatedly.

It was like stretching a balloon—the more it expanded, the looser its perimeter. Once that limit was broken, she could advance to the next level.

With her energy pool, it will take a long time to advance to the first level. Compared to others, her progress will be much slower which might bring disadvantage to her in the future.

After a moment of silence, she decided to be grateful. The more energy she had, the better her chances of survival during battle. Even if it took longer to break through, it was better than dying from exhaustion.

Ten minutes later, the cars ahead slowed down and eventually came to a full stop. Since they were a team—at least for now—she also parked her car a short distance behind them.

The moment they stopped, zombies in the area turned toward them and rushed over while roaring.

Seeing the incoming zombies, she hesitated before opening her door and stepping out with her boning knife in hand.

The instant she closed the door, a pair of sharp claws aimed at the back of her head.
